Understanding Cloud-based ERP Software in India

What is Cloud-Based ERP Software?

Cloud-based ERP software is a business management solution hosted on cloud servers, accessed through web browsers and mobile applications, rather than installed on local machines. Unlike traditional on-premises ERP systems, cloud solutions offer flexibility, scalability, and automatic updates without requiring extensive IT infrastructure.

For small manufacturing businesses, cloud ERP means: Lower initial investment (no expensive servers), Access from anywhere anytime (desktop, tablet, mobile), Automatic security updates and backups, seamless integration with other cloud applications, and scalability as your business grows.

Why India Needs Specialized ERP Solutions

India's business environment is unique. The complexity of GST (Goods and Services Tax) regulations, varied state-level compliance requirements, multi-currency transactions, and diverse payment methods require ERP solutions specifically designed for Indian businesses.

A generic global ERP solution won't cut it. Your manufacturing ERP must support real-time GST invoice generation, handle multiple HSN/SAC codes, generate GSTR-1 and GSTR-2A reports, support local payment gateways, and accommodate multi-branch operations.

Key Features Every Manufacturing ERP Must Have

  1. Comprehensive Inventory Management - Track raw materials, work-in-progress, and finished goods across multiple locations with real-time visibility.
  2. Production Planning & Scheduling - Create production schedules, manage batch orders, and track production progress in real-time to optimize resource utilization.
  3. GST-Compliant Billing & Invoicing - Generate GST-compliant invoices, maintain HSN/SAC codes, calculate tax obligations accurately, and support e-invoicing (e-way bills).
  4. Financial Management & Accounting - Automated accounts payable/receivable, expense tracking, profit & loss statements, balance sheets, and cash flow management with bank feed integration.
  5. Multi-User Access with Role-Based Permissions - Support multiple users with customizable permissions so finance staff, production managers, and executives see only their relevant data.
  6. Real-Time Reporting & Analytics - Dashboards and reports that update in real-time enable quick decision-making with customizable KPI monitoring.
  7. Mobile Accessibility - Access inventory updates, production status, and critical reports from smartphones and tablets for field teams.
  8. Integration Capabilities - Seamless integration with banking platforms, e-commerce sites, payment gateways, and third-party logistics ensures smooth data flow.

Implementation Roadmap: From Selection to Go-live

Successful ERP implementation requires structured planning across four phases:

Phase 1: Discovery & Planning (Weeks 1-3)

• Audit current business processes

• Identify key stakeholders and users

• Define success metrics and KPIs

• Gather requirements from each department

• Create implementation timeline

Phase 2: Configuration & Setup (Weeks 4-8)

• 
Configure system according to requirements

• Set up user accounts and permissions

• Create master data (products, vendors, customers)

• Test integrations with existing systems

• Train core team members

Phase 3: Data Migration & Testing (Weeks 9-11)

• Migrate historical data from legacy systems

• Validate data accuracy and completeness

• Conduct user acceptance testing (UAT)

• Document deviations and fixes

• Train all end users

Phase 4: Go-Live & Stabilization (Week 12 onwards)

• Execute cutover from legacy systems

• Monitor system performance closely

• Provide immediate support to users

• Validate all critical processes work correctly

• Conduct post-implementation review

Pro Tip: Many successful implementations run parallel operations (old system + new system) for 2-4 weeks to ensure data accuracy and reduce risk.

GST Compliance and Tax Management Features

For Indian manufacturers, GST compliance isn't optional it's mandatory. Your ERP software must handle:

• GST Invoice Generation: Automatically generate GST-compliant invoices with all required fields

• HSN/SAC Classification: Proper classification under Harmonized System of Nomenclature codes

• Tax Calculation: Accurate CGST, SGST, IGST calculations based on item classification

• GSTR-1 Filing: Automatic generation of sales tax returns with minimal manual intervention

• GSTR-2A Reconciliation: Match supplier invoices with GSTR-2A records

• Reverse Charge Mechanism: Handle reverse charge transactions automatically

• E-Way Bill Integration: Generate e-way bills directly from shipping orders

• Audit Trail: Maintain complete audit trail for compliance and tax investigations

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Implementing ERP

Mistake #1: Insufficient PlanningDon't rush into implementation. Poor planning leads to scope creep, delays, and cost overruns. Take time to understand current processes and define clear objectives.

Mistake #2: Choosing Wrong SolutionDon't select based on brand reputation alone. Your solution should fit your specific business needs. A solution perfect for retailers may be inefficient for manufacturers.

Mistake #3: Inadequate User TrainingUsers who don't understand the system revert to old methods. Invest in comprehensive training, documentation, and ongoing support.

Mistake #4: Poor Data QualityGarbage in, garbage out. Ensure legacy data is clean, consistent, and complete before migration. Spend time validating data.

Mistake #5: Over-CustomizationExtensive customization delays implementation and increases costs. Adapt your processes to fit the software where possible.

Mistake #6: Inadequate Support PlanningPlan for issues and ensure vendor support is accessible when needed. Don't assume things will work smoothly after go-live.

Q6: Do we need IT staff to manage cloud ERP?

Cloud ERP reduces IT burden since the vendor manages servers, updates, and backups. You need minimal IT staff, just someone to manage user accounts and handle occasional technical issues.

Q8: What happens to our data if the ERP vendor shuts down?

Reputable vendors have data backup and export guarantees. Most contracts include provisions for data access and export in case of service termination. Always verify this in your service agreement.

Q9: How do we ensure user adoption and minimize resistance?

User adoption requires comprehensive training, clear communication about benefits, and ongoing support. Involve users early in selection and provide hands-on training before go-live.

Q10: Can we start with basic modules and add more later?

Absolutely. Many businesses start with accounting and inventory, then add manufacturing, CRM, and advanced analytics later. Cloud ERP's modularity makes this easy.
